Divinity 2 could very well be one of my favorite RPGs of all time. I played DOS1 prior to DOS2's launch and can say that while there are huge differences in the games DOS2 still adds so much to the table that you gotta appreciate it.DOS2 is a classic RPG, heavy on the story and dialogue with an immense character interaction between everything allowing the player to experience the story in several different perspectives as well as different smaller stories and side quests.
